1
0
mirror of https://github.com/EDCD/EDMarketConnector.git synced 2025-04-14 00:07:14 +03:00

Stop observing default journal dir if switched to remote

This commit is contained in:
Jonathan Harris 2017-07-27 18:25:21 +01:00
parent 220475c941
commit 4e61ffb92d
2 changed files with 6 additions and 0 deletions

View File

@ -59,6 +59,9 @@ class Interactions(FileSystemEventHandler):
self.observer = Observer()
self.observer.daemon = True
self.observer.start()
elif polling and self.observer:
self.observer.stop()
self.observer = None
if not self.observed and not polling:
self.observed = self.observer.schedule(self, self.currentdir)

View File

@ -179,6 +179,9 @@ class EDLogs(FileSystemEventHandler):
self.observer = Observer()
self.observer.daemon = True
self.observer.start()
elif polling and self.observer:
self.observer.stop()
self.observer = None
if not self.observed and not polling:
self.observed = self.observer.schedule(self, self.currentdir)